Alarm request

This function reads the alarm information accumulated in the RJ71PN92 to the CPU module.
To execute the alarm request, set the corresponding IO device to manual alarm processing in the 'IO device alarm
management area' (Un\G17025 to Un\G17032) of the RJ71PN92 in advance. (Alarm acquisition function  MELSEC iQ-R
PROFINET IO Controller Module User's Manual (Application))
If the alarm request is executed in a state where no alarm has occurred, the error response is sent from the RJ71PN92 to the
CPU module.

 When an alarm occurs in the NZ2FT-PN, alarm information (1) is sent.
 The bit of the corresponding IO device ID (station number) in the IO device alarm notification area is turned off and on.
  is checked by the program.
 The alarm request is executed by the program.
 The response data for the alarm request is stored in the service response area.
Service request format
The following describes the request format of the alarm request from the CPU module to RJ71PN92. Set the following values
in the service request area.
